通过加密后的视频地址,如果不是在指定网站下打开,其他的都是无法播放的。
除此以外加密过程中的多项功能还是可以正常设置的:比如滚动字幕、视频观看者ID随机显示、设置多清晰度等。
将下面的JS代码生成的字符串content的内容放在html中就是一个音乐播放器,并且能够播放音乐。为了兼容,下面的写得比较乱,可以不用JS,整理一下,直接放HTML中也行。音乐播放器标签的JS代码:
[javascript] view plaincopy
var musicSrc = "../music/1.mp3"
var bower = window.navigator.userAgent
if(bower.indexOf("MSIE 6")!=-1 || bower.indexOf("MSIE 7")!=-1||bower.indexOf("MSIE 8")!=-1){
content = "<embed id=\"music1\" src=\""+ musicSrc+"\" style=\"width:290px\" autostart=true loop=true hiddle=true>"
}else if(bower.indexOf("Firefox")!=-1){
content = "<audio id=\"music1\" src=\""+ musicSrc +"\" style=
\"width:290px\" autoplay controls loop preload width=120px><p>小
乐会唱歌,但您的浏览器版本过低,不支持播放小乐的歌声。~~~~(>_<)~~~~ </p></audio>"
} else{
content = "<audio id=\"music1\" src=\""+ musicSrc +"\" style=
\"width:290px\" autoplay controls loop preload><p>小乐会唱歌,但您的浏览器版
本过低,不支持播放小乐的歌声。~~~~(>_<)~~~~</p></audio>"
}
通过JS暂停音乐播放器的JS代码如下:
[javascript] view plaincopy
var audio = document.getElementById('music1')
if(audio!==null){
//
检测播放是否已暂停.audio.paused 在播放器播放时返回false.<span style="font-
family: Arial, Helvetica, sans-serif">在播放器暂停时返回true</span>
if(!audio.paused)
{
audio.pause()// 这个就是暂停//audio.play()// 这个就是播放
}
}